Management Commentary

During the accompanying earnings call for the previous quarter, TruBridge leadership focused primarily on operational improvements implemented over the quarter, rather than detailed financial results. Management stated that cost optimization efforts, including targeted reductions in redundant back-office functions and improved vendor contract terms, were the primary drivers of the reported EPS figure. Leadership also highlighted ongoing investments in its core revenue cycle management platform, which the company says could improve service delivery for its hospital and clinic clients over time. When asked about the absence of revenue data, TBRG executives noted that ongoing shifts in its service mix, including the planned spin-off of a non-core business unit, have made consistent revenue reporting challenging in the short term, and that they plan to provide full historical and current revenue disclosures once the spin-off process is finalized. No specific timeline for the spin-off or updated disclosures was shared during the call. Forward Guidance

TruBridge did not issue formal quantitative forward guidance alongside its the previous quarter earnings release, a departure from its historical practice of providing annual and quarterly performance targets for investors. Management noted that the ongoing restructuring and spin-off process make it difficult to provide reliable near-term performance estimates, and that they will only release guidance once they have greater visibility into the post-restructuring operating structure. Analysts tracking TBRG estimate that the lack of guidance could lead to wider spreads in consensus performance expectations in the coming months, as market participants adjust their models to account for higher levels of uncertainty. Some market observers suggest that the company may be prioritizing margin stability over top-line growth in the near term, based on the focus of management commentary, but these assumptions have not been confirmed by TruBridge leadership. Market Reaction

Following the release of the previous quarter earnings, TBRG traded with near-average volume in the first full session after the announcement, with no extreme price swings observed in immediate post-earnings trading. The stock’s relative strength index remained in the mid-40s following the release, signaling limited directional momentum among traders in the aftermath of the disclosure. Analysts covering the stock have shared mixed reactions: some note that the reported EPS figure aligns with the lower end of consensus estimates published prior to the release, while others have raised concerns about the lack of transparency around core revenue metrics, which they say makes it difficult to assess underlying demand for TruBridge’s services. Several institutional holders of TBRG have publicly noted that they are seeking additional clarity around the company’s financial performance ahead of upcoming investor events, to inform their future positioning.
